Regional Program Manager
- National Inventors Hall of Fame (St. Louis, MO)
-
The Regional Program Manager (RPM) will be tasked with generating new partnerships, retaining existing and lapsed partnerships, growing enrollment, and enlarging the footprint of our one-week summer programs by partnering with educators and school districts in assigned regions. This position is instrumental in helping to drive demand and generate growth of Camp Invention’s K-12 education/enrichment marketplace. Our best RPMs are creative challenge solvers, who are organized, strategic, and thrive in an autonomous setting.
Position Responsibilities:
+ Drive and increase sales of the Camp Invention program in assigned region; identify opportunities for expansion within the educational marketplace.
+ Collaborate with Sales Leadership to develop and execute a comprehensive sales strategy aligned with company objectives and market trends.
+ Identify emerging opportunities, competitive threats, and industry trends.
+ Expand the reach and impact of the program while managing and supporting existing Camp Invention customer base.
+ Cultivate partnerships at the regional and state level with educational institutions, administration, and decision-makers.
+ Build a familiarity with state-level educational policies to ensure compliance with programming.
+ Communicate Camp Invention’s mission and value to a broad audience, delivering messaging that connects with our target audience of parents, students, educators, and school administrators.
+ Train and motivate program staff to drive enrollment and ensure delivery of a first-rate experience, leaving B2B, B2B2C, and B2C customers completely satisfied with their experience.
+ Manage administrative logistics of establishing and running camps, inclusive of marketing, training, and distribution of program materials.
+ Travel to serve as a host to our National Inventors Hall of Fame Inductees during program visits.
+ Generate, cultivate, and follow up on leads via phone, email, and in-person visits.
+ Assist in marketing efforts; attends conferences to promote programs and build brand awareness.
+ Manage a regional budget.
